WebThere were 9.4 million individuals with a net worth of $1 million to $5 million, 1.3 million individuals with a net worth of $5 million to $25 million and 156,000 households worth... WebJun 25, 2024 · To no surprise, the United States has the highest number of millionaires in the world at roughly 22 million millionaires. Not only do we have the most millionaires in the world, but we also saw the largest change ever in the number of millionaires in 2024, an increase of 1.73 million.

WebDec 13, 2024 · People with the top 1% of net worth (opens in new tab) in the U.S. in 2024 had $10,815,000 in net worth. The top 2% had a net worth of $2,472,000. The top 5% had $1,030,000.

WebFeb 13, 2024 · Between 10-16% of American households have $1 million or more in retirement savings.
